Transaction 72528c60273bd48843bc1ac92de7b05905843c413d9938019da02a90809cefb6
1 Input
1 Output
-
72528c60273bd48843bc1ac92de7b05905843c413d9938019da02a90809cefb6:0
- value
- 19724
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99f4c380ed565cd712be5e490727dbad35f6d8f9 OP_EQUAL
- address
- 3Fj4XNaYQu3FLer58gqXovTQorfouy7nwQ